What does a senior security engineer do?

A senior security engineer is responsible for maintaining the safety and security of the organization's systems and network database to prevent unauthorized access and avoid data breaches. Senior security engineers inspect the efficiency of networks, perform system configuration, and increase the optimal performance of complex systems. They also implement policies and procedures for compliance with the proper utilization of information directories. They also conduct regular maintenance of networks, create update reports, and resolve glitches and security threats.

What does a senior security consultant do?

A senior security consultant is an information technology (IT) expert specializing in establishing security protocols and systems to protect a company's data and network. Their responsibilities revolve around performing internal research and analysis to identify the strengths and weaknesses of current IT security systems, recommending solutions to problem areas, and suggesting new tools and techniques to improve data security. Furthermore, as a senior security consultant, it is essential to monitor the company's systems and networks and promptly respond to any breaches, conducting corrective and preventive measures to prevent it from ever happening again.
